Step-by-Step Process to Achieve Remote Work Success
1. Establish a Dedicated Workspace
Creating a designated workspace is crucial for separating work from personal life. Here are some tips:
- Choose a Quiet Area: Select a spot in your home that is free from distractions.
- Invest in Ergonomic Furniture: A comfortable chair and desk can significantly improve productivity.
- Personalize Your Space: Adding personal touches can make your workspace feel inviting and motivating.
2. Set Clear Boundaries
It’s essential to establish clear boundaries between work and personal time. Here’s how:
- Define Work Hours: Stick to a consistent schedule to maintain a work-life balance.
- Communicate Availability: Let your team know when you are available for work-related matters.
- Avoid Overworking: Resist the temptation to work outside of designated hours to prevent burnout.
3. Leverage Technology for Collaboration
Utilizing the right tools can enhance communication and collaboration. Consider the following:
- Use Project Management Software: Tools like Trello or Asana can help keep tasks organized.
- Implement Communication Platforms: Utilize Slack or Microsoft Teams for real-time communication.
- Schedule Regular Check-Ins: Weekly team meetings can foster connection and accountability.
4. Focus on Time Management
Effective time management is crucial for remote work success. Here are some strategies:
- Prioritize Tasks: Use the Eisenhower Box to determine urgent and important tasks.
- Set Daily Goals: Break your work into manageable tasks and set clear goals for each day.
- Use Time Blocking: Allocate specific time slots for focused work sessions.
5. Foster a Positive Work Culture
Building a supportive work environment is essential for remote teams. Implement these practices:
- Encourage Social Interaction: Organize virtual team-building activities to strengthen relationships.
- Recognize Achievements: Celebrate both individual and team successes to boost morale.
- Provide Support: Ensure employees have access to resources and assistance when needed.
Troubleshooting Common Remote Work Challenges
1. Feeling Isolated
Isolation is a common issue in remote work settings. To combat this:
- Schedule regular video calls with colleagues.
- Participate in virtual social events to stay connected.
- Join online communities or forums related to your field.
2. Communication Breakdowns
Effective communication can falter in remote settings. Address this by:
- Utilizing various communication tools for different needs.
- Establishing clear communication protocols.
- Encouraging feedback and open dialogue among team members.
3. Work-Life Balance Issues
Maintaining a healthy work-life balance is vital. Consider the following:
- Schedule breaks throughout the day to recharge.
- Engage in hobbies or physical activities after work hours.
- Practice mindfulness techniques to reduce stress.
